8
Q
Base of breast
A
Glandular part
- Between ribs 2-6
- Between lateral border of sternum and midaxillary line
- Divided into 16-20 lobes and smaller lobules
- Surrounded by extensive adipose tissue
9
Q
Axillary tail (of Spence)
A
Extends superolateral
- Penetrates floor of axilla
- Lies in close proximity to axillary lymph nodes
